304481-38-7

304481-38-7 structure
304481-38-7 structure

Name 2,4-dihydroxy-N-[(E)-(4-nitrophenyl)methylideneamino]benzamide
Molecular Formula C14H11N3O5
Molecular Weight 301.25400
Exact Mass 301.07000
PSA 131.23000
LogP 2.86790